Where does “praxis” come from?
Praxis comes from Ancient Greek πρᾶξις, derived from the Ancient Greek suffix -σῐς.

Ancestry of “praxis”, step by step
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|
| 1 | Latin | praxis | |
| 2 | Ancient Greek | πρᾶξις | deed, act, action, activity; business dealing;... |
| 3 | Ancient Greek | πρᾱ́σσω | I do, practice; to do |
| 4 | Proto-Indo-European | per(h₂)- | — |
